Companion Highlight – Keeper Tax


Keeper Tax isn’t only a tax submitting software program. It could actually connect with your checking account, together with your Chime account, to seek for potential tax deductions. 

If you sync a checking account to Keeper Tax, it’ll determine purchases that you simply could possibly write off in your taxes. Keeper Tax additionally categorizes purchases, which makes the tax submitting course of a lot simpler. For instance, if it sees a gasoline station buy, it could be categorized as a “automotive expense.” 

The service is especially useful for freelancers, contractors or anybody who doesn’t have a conventional W2 job. If you’re self-employed, you’re answerable for payroll taxes on each the enterprise proprietor and worker aspect. This implies it’s important to pay double the taxes of somebody with an everyday job. By making the most of each eligible deduction, you may reduce your taxable earnings and the way a lot you finally owe. 

In response to Keeper Tax, customers save $1,249 / yr (on common) after they use the service. When you’re new to submitting taxes as a self-employed particular person, you is probably not conscious of the acquisition classes which are tax-deductible. Even on a regular basis objects like magazines and workplace provides could possibly be deductible.

Keeper Tax is accessible for each Android and iPhone gadgets. On the time of publishing this weblog submit, it has a 4.4 out of 5 ranking on the Google Play Retailer with greater than 1,600 opinions and a 4.8 out of 5 ranking on the App Retailer with greater than 3,000 opinions.

Keeper Tax submitting is accessible in all 50 states. Keeper can deal with 1099, W2, funding and LLC earnings. The service additionally consists of audit safety. When you full the return and there are potential issues that would set off an audit, Keeper Tax will contact you beforehand. 

If you use Keeper Tax, you don’t need to depend on paper or digital receipts to show that you simply spent cash on a tax-deductible expense.
